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Coding Course Catalog
- Status: Free Trial
Dartmouth College
Skills you'll gain: C (Programming Language), Command-Line Interface, Computer Programming Tools, Linux, File Systems, Linux Commands, Build Tools, Programming Principles, Data Structures, Unix, File Management, Computational Logic, Computer Architecture, Operating Systems, Software Development Tools, Computer Programming, Algorithms, Debugging, Computer Science, Software Engineering
- Status: Free Trial
Skills you'll gain: Software Development Life Cycle, Linux Commands, GitHub, Software Architecture, Bash (Scripting Language), Development Environment, Git (Version Control System), Version Control, Software Design, Software Engineering, Shell Script, Linux, Flask (Web Framework), Software Development Methodologies, Software Design Patterns, Systems Development, Jupyter, Web Scraping, Application Deployment, Python Programming
- Status: NewStatus: Preview
Macquarie University
Skills you'll gain: Mobile Security, Computer Security Incident Management, Mobile Development, Investigation, Cybersecurity, Android (Operating System), Criminal Investigation and Forensics, Apple iOS, Security Strategy, Application Security, Computer Security, Legal Proceedings, Malware Protection, Secure Coding, Disaster Recovery, Cloud Security, Analysis, File Systems, Encryption, Debugging
- Status: Free Trial
University of California, Santa Cruz
Skills you'll gain: Go (Programming Language), Debugging, C (Programming Language), Data Structures, C++ (Programming Language), Programming Principles, Object Oriented Programming (OOP), Computer Programming, Algorithms, Command-Line Interface, Unit Testing, Program Development, Software Technical Review, Computer Science, Software Testing, Integration Testing, Integrated Development Environments, Data Storage, File Management
- Status: Free Trial
Infosec
Skills you'll gain: Distributed Denial-Of-Service (DDoS) Attacks, Security Testing, Encryption, Secure Coding, Authentications, Open Web Application Security Project (OWASP), Application Security, OAuth, Vulnerability Scanning, DevSecOps, Data Security, Code Review, Database Application, Security Controls, Authorization (Computing), Query Languages, Browser Compatibility, Web Applications, Cybersecurity, Web Development Tools
- Status: NewStatus: Preview
Microsoft
Skills you'll gain: Microsoft Copilot, Software Documentation, Technical Documentation, Integrated Development Environments, R Programming, GitHub, Debugging
- Status: Free Trial
Skills you'll gain: Debugging, Pseudocode, Computational Thinking, Business Logic, Programming Principles, Javascript, Front-End Web Development, Data Structures, Web Development, Computer Programming
- Status: New
Skills you'll gain: Software Configuration Management, Release Management, Code Review
- Status: NewStatus: Free Trial
Skills you'll gain: AI Personalization, Data Processing, Technical Design, Data Manipulation, Feature Engineering, Predictive Modeling, Python Programming, Applied Machine Learning, NumPy, Pandas (Python Package), Machine Learning Algorithms, Exploratory Data Analysis
- Status: NewStatus: Free Trial
Vanderbilt University
Skills you'll gain: Prompt Engineering, ChatGPT, Agentic systems, Generative AI Agents, Generative AI, OpenAI, Data Ethics, Scalability, Software Engineering, AI Personalization, Artificial Intelligence and Machine Learning (AI/ML), Continuous Delivery, Artificial Intelligence, Software Development, Software Development Tools, Version Control, Software Architecture, Automation, Software Design, Software Testing
- Status: NewStatus: Free
DeepLearning.AI
Skills you'll gain: Information Privacy, Large Language Modeling, Personally Identifiable Information, Deep Learning, Secure Coding, Distributed Computing, Machine Learning Methods, Applied Machine Learning, Machine Learning
- Status: New
Skills you'll gain: Restful API, Application Programming Interface (API), Test Case, Software Testing, Secure Coding, Authentications, Authorization (Computing), JSON, Java
Coding learners also search
In summary, here are 10 of our most popular coding courses
- C Programming with Linux:Â Dartmouth College
- Applied Software Engineering Fundamentals:Â IBM
- Mobile Security:Â Macquarie University
- C and Go: Classical and Modern Programming:Â University of California, Santa Cruz
- Secure Coding in Laravel:Â Infosec
- Boost R Coding with GitHub Copilot:Â Microsoft
- JavaScript Interview Prep: Real Coding Questions & Solutions:Â Scrimba
- Version Control Essentials: Coding with Git & GitHub:Â Packt
- Project on Recommendation Engine - Advanced Book Recommender:Â EDUCBA
- Generative AI Software Engineering:Â Vanderbilt University